Introduction
The City of Tshwane invites suitably qualified candidates to apply for the position of Administrative Officer (3 posts available). These positions fall under the Housing and Human Settlements Department and focus primarily on the management and support of the national Housing Needs Register, housing subsidy applications, title deeds logistics, and general administrative support. This is an excellent opportunity for motivated individuals who are passionate about delivering efficient administrative services and contributing to housing solutions within the municipality.
Job Description
The appointed Administrative Officers will play a crucial role in maintaining and organizing key housing-related records and documents. The primary purpose of the role is to support the effective functioning of the Housing Needs Register and related administrative operations. This includes handling housing subsidy applications and ensuring logistical support for housing title deeds. The role also includes managing public enquiries, data entry, and coordinating with internal and external stakeholders.
Key Responsibilities:
- Responding to housing-related enquiries and complaints both telephonically and in person
- Collating, capturing, and analysing housing statistics and related data
- Organizing and maintaining a structured filing system for easy retrieval of information
- Typing correspondence and drafting documents as required
- Compiling accurate minutes during housing-related departmental meetings
- Liaising with housing beneficiaries regarding collection of title deeds and other documentation
- Opening and maintaining individual housing files for new applicants
- Coordinating with the Group Financial Services for billing and deposit transactions
- Performing other administrative tasks and projects assigned by superiors

Ideal Candidate
To be considered for this administrative role, candidates must meet the following essential criteria:
Application Requirements:
- Senior Certificate (Grade 12)
- Minimum of 6 months’ relevant experience in administrative support, ideally in housing or title deeds administration
- Knowledge of housing subsidies and municipal title deeds processes is advantageous
- Must be computer literate and comfortable working with databases and digital tools
- Must undergo a criminal background check and be willing to have fingerprints taken by Tshwane Metro Police at own cost
